Skip site navigation (1)Skip section navigation (2)
Date:      Mon, 19 Dec 2016 14:36:05 +0000 (UTC)
From:      Kris Moore <kmoore@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r428934 - head/sysutils/consul-alerts
Message-ID:  <201612191436.uBJEa5x6007653@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: kmoore
Date: Mon Dec 19 14:36:05 2016
New Revision: 428934
URL: https://svnweb.freebsd.org/changeset/ports/428934

Log:
  - Update to 0.4.0
  
  PR: 214974
  Submitted by:	John Hixson <jhixson@gmail.com>

Modified:
  head/sysutils/consul-alerts/Makefile
  head/sysutils/consul-alerts/distinfo

Modified: head/sysutils/consul-alerts/Makefile
==============================================================================
--- head/sysutils/consul-alerts/Makefile	Mon Dec 19 14:26:48 2016	(r428933)
+++ head/sysutils/consul-alerts/Makefile	Mon Dec 19 14:36:05 2016	(r428934)
@@ -1,11 +1,11 @@
 # $FreeBSD$
 
 PORTNAME=	consul-alerts
-PORTVERSION=	0.3.3
+PORTVERSION=	0.4.0
 DISTVERSIONPREFIX=	v
 CATEGORIES=	sysutils
 
-MAINTAINER=	john@pcbsd.org
+MAINTAINER=	jhixson@gmail.com
 COMMENT=	Simple daemon to send notifications based on Consul health checks
 
 LICENSE=	GPLv2+
@@ -15,7 +15,10 @@ BUILD_DEPENDS=	${LOCALBASE}/bin/go:lang/
 USES=		compiler
 
 USE_GITHUB=	yes
-GH_ACCOUNT=	AcalephStorage
+GH_ACCOUNT=	AcalephStorage aws:aws_sdk_go
+GH_PROJECT=	aws-sdk-go:aws_sdk_go
+GH_TAGNAME=	v1.5.12:aws_sdk_go
+GH_SUBDIR=	src/github.com/${GH_ACCOUNT}/${PORTNAME}
 
 PLIST_FILES=	${PREFIX}/bin/consul-alerts
 
@@ -24,23 +27,20 @@ USE_RC_SUBR=	consul-alerts
 STRIP=
 
 post-patch:
-	@${MKDIR} ${WRKSRC}/src/github.com/AcalephStorage/consul-alerts
-.for src in .buildkite .buildkite-release .gitignore .travis.yml \
-	check-handler.go consul consul-alerts.go Dockerfile \
-	event-handler.go Godeps health-handler.go leader-election.go \
-	LICENSE Makefile notifier provision README.md send-notifs.go \
-	Vagrantfile watchers.go
-	@${MV} ${WRKSRC}/${src} \
-		${WRKSRC}/src/github.com/AcalephStorage/consul-alerts
-.endfor
+	@${MKDIR} ${WRKDIR}/src/github.com/AcalephStorage
+	@${MV} ${WRKSRC} \
+		${WRKDIR}/src/github.com/AcalephStorage/consul-alerts
+	@${MKDIR} ${WRKDIR}/src/github.com/aws
+	@${MV} ${WRKSRC_aws_sdk_go} \
+		${WRKDIR}/src/github.com/aws/aws-sdk-go
 
 do-build:
-	@cd ${WRKSRC}/src/github.com/AcalephStorage/consul-alerts; \
-		${SETENV} ${BUILD_ENV} GOPATH=${WRKSRC} go build -v -x \
+	@cd ${WRKDIR}/src/github.com/AcalephStorage/consul-alerts; \
+		${SETENV} ${BUILD_ENV} GOPATH=${WRKDIR} go build -v -x \
 		-ldflags "-X main.GitDescribe=v${PORTVERSION}" -o bin/consul-alerts
 
 do-install:
-	${INSTALL_PROGRAM} ${WRKSRC}/src/github.com/AcalephStorage/consul-alerts/bin/consul-alerts ${STAGEDIR}${PREFIX}/bin/consul-alerts
+	${INSTALL_PROGRAM} ${WRKDIR}/src/github.com/AcalephStorage/consul-alerts/bin/consul-alerts ${STAGEDIR}${PREFIX}/bin/consul-alerts
 
 .include <bsd.port.pre.mk>
 

Modified: head/sysutils/consul-alerts/distinfo
==============================================================================
--- head/sysutils/consul-alerts/distinfo	Mon Dec 19 14:26:48 2016	(r428933)
+++ head/sysutils/consul-alerts/distinfo	Mon Dec 19 14:36:05 2016	(r428934)
@@ -1,3 +1,5 @@
-TIMESTAMP = 1468785601
-SHA256 (AcalephStorage-consul-alerts-v0.3.3_GH0.tar.gz) = a71acd454fadd193900d484e76437f68b96d91d6331c7ddee40dc3a6f8e52706
-SIZE (AcalephStorage-consul-alerts-v0.3.3_GH0.tar.gz) = 206900
+TIMESTAMP = 1480575830
+SHA256 (AcalephStorage-consul-alerts-v0.4.0_GH0.tar.gz) = 6d77e61e29bc4bda77465a01cd78c50690edc703f8e97b34c954bdb4bd4ff15c
+SIZE (AcalephStorage-consul-alerts-v0.4.0_GH0.tar.gz) = 221117
+SHA256 (aws-aws-sdk-go-v1.5.12_GH0.tar.gz) = 0287ef280424d38227ed6aaa3cc50b2ceebaea8f73a57a8f2cd9dc24b6434280
+SIZE (aws-aws-sdk-go-v1.5.12_GH0.tar.gz) = 5078095



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201612191436.uBJEa5x6007653>